Icom IC-M330 Transceiver Specification

The Icom IC-M330 is a compact VHF marine transceiver designed to provide robust communication capabilities in a streamlined form factor. Its dimensions are notably small, making it ideal for installations where space is at a premium, yet it does not compromise on performance or functionality. The IC-M330 delivers a power output of 25 watts, ensuring clear and reliable communication over extended distances. This transceiver features an intuitive interface with a high-contrast dot-matrix display, which enhances visibility and readability in various lighting conditions.

Equipped with a built-in Class D DSC, the IC-M330 enhances maritime safety by allowing digital selective calling, which is crucial for emergency situations and routine communication. The transceiver supports dual/tri-watch functions, enabling users to monitor distress channels alongside regular communication channels simultaneously. Its AquaQuake draining function effectively clears water from the speaker grill, maintaining optimal audio clarity even in wet environments.

The IC-M330 is designed to meet the IPX7 waterproof standard, ensuring durability and reliability in harsh marine conditions. It also features an external GPS connection option, allowing integration with external GPS devices to enhance navigation capabilities. Icom IC-M330 Transceiver F.A.Q.

How do I perform a factory reset on the Icom IC-M330?

To perform a factory reset on the Icom IC-M330, turn off the unit, then press and hold the "CH" and "16/9" buttons while turning the power back on. Hold the buttons until the display shows "Reset?" and then release them. Press "ENT" to confirm and complete the reset process.

How do I adjust the squelch on the Icom IC-M330?

To adjust the squelch, press the "SQL" button on the IC-M330, then turn the knob until the background noise just disappears. This will help in reducing unwanted noise while ensuring you receive important transmissions.

Can I connect an external speaker to my Icom IC-M330?

Yes, you can connect an external speaker to the IC-M330. Use the external speaker jack located at the rear of the unit. Ensure the speaker's impedance matches the radio's specifications to avoid damage.

How do I initiate a distress call on the IC-M330?

To initiate a distress call, press and hold the "DISTRESS" button on the IC-M330 for at least 3 seconds until the radio emits a distress signal. Ensure the radio is correctly set up with your MMSI number before using this feature.
